Muhammad Abdur Rahaman serves the Center for People & Environ (CPE) as Director. Rahaman is a dedicated young climate scientist who has worked in the climate science and policy field for more than 20 years. In this journey, Rahaman has served national and international organizations as a researcher, practitioner, and development actor in climate change, disaster risk reduction, climate-smart agricultural innovations, climate change, and health nexus. Rahaman serves the Global Taskforce of Climate Change, Water & Energy as Chair to lead scientific research. He served the Social Science Research Council (SSRC) as a Research Fellow twice (2009 and 2014) and is a reviewer of the Physical Science Chapter of IPCC AR6. He is also a contributor to the UN Sustainable Development Report 2023, and founder of CAMET Park, Deshojo Bazar & Subarna Krishi. He is also a reviewer and focal point of SLOCAT Partnership on Sustainable, Low Carbon Transport for the Transport and Climate Change Global Status Report (TCC-GSR) 2020, Scientific African, Unicef-PSTU Community Engagement towards Climate Resilient Health System (CE2CRHS) project. Rahaman has achieved the Environment Award, in 2022 for his outstanding contribution to climate change and environment research, education, and outreach.
